Subagent Templates
When to Use Subagents
Good uses:
- Independent tasks that can run in parallel (QA checks, analysis, validation)
- Tasks requiring fresh context/perspective (reader testing, independent review)
- Large workloads that can be split by domain or file
- Verification tasks that should be independent from the author
Bad uses:
- Tasks with sequential dependencies (B must run after A finishes)
- Tasks requiring shared state that's hard to merge
- Simple tasks where coordination overhead exceeds benefit
Pattern 1: Parallel Analysis
Split a large analysis into independent slices, run in parallel, merge results.
TASK: Analyze codebase for security issues
SUBAGENTS:
- Agent A: Check authentication and authorization code
- Agent B: Check API input validation and sanitization
- Agent C: Check environment variables and secrets handling
- Agent D: Check dependency vulnerabilities
MERGE: Collect all findings, deduplicate, prioritize by severity
Pattern 2: Independent Verification
Have a fresh agent verify work without the context bias of the original agent.
TASK: Verify the PDF skill QA
SUBAGENT PROMPT:
"You are a QA engineer reviewing this slide presentation for issues.
Assume there ARE problems - your job is to find them.
Here is the content: [content]
Check for:
- Missing content
- Overlapping elements
- Text overflow
- Leftover placeholder text
Report ALL issues found, even minor ones."
Pattern 3: Parallel Implementation
Split implementation across files/modules, implement in parallel, merge.
TASK: Add dark mode support
SUBAGENTS:
- Agent A: Update color tokens and CSS variables
- Agent B: Update component themes (buttons, cards, inputs)
- Agent C: Update charts and data visualizations
MERGE: Review for consistency across all changes
Pattern 4: Research and Synthesis
Multiple agents research different aspects, main agent synthesizes.
TASK: Evaluate three database options
SUBAGENTS:
- Agent A: Research PostgreSQL - performance, pricing, hosting options
- Agent B: Research PlanetScale - performance, pricing, limitations
- Agent C: Research Supabase - performance, pricing, auth integration
MAIN AGENT: Synthesize findings into recommendation
Effective Subagent Prompts
Structure
You are a [ROLE] working on [SPECIFIC TASK].
Your ONLY job is to [NARROW SCOPE].
Context you need:
[MINIMAL REQUIRED CONTEXT - only what's needed for this sub-task]
Do NOT:
- [thing outside scope]
- [thing outside scope]
Output format:
[SPECIFIC FORMAT]
Key principles
- Narrow scope: Each subagent should have ONE clear job
- Minimal context: Only provide what's needed for the sub-task
- Specific output format: Make results easy to merge
- Independent: Subagents should not depend on each other's output
- Fresh perspective: Don't leak your conclusions into the subagent prompt for verification tasks
Merging Subagent Results
After parallel execution:
- Collect all outputs
- Deduplicate (same finding reported by multiple agents)
- Resolve conflicts (agents disagree - investigate)
- Synthesize into final result
If agents disagree, investigate the discrepancy before accepting either result.
